LOS ANGELES, CALIFORNIA, UNITED STATES , 3 January 2024 / ReportWire.com / -- Planet TV Studios, a renowned producer of groundbreaking television series, confidently proclaims the introduction of its latest documentary series, "New Frontiers", illuminating the cutting-edge accomplishments of TissueGnostics. This compelling documentary examines the groundbreaking advances made by TissueGnostics, a world-renowned leader in microscope process automation, advanced image analysis, analysis of cells, histological analysis and cell morphology automation, and additional facets.

"New Frontiers" is a intellectually engaging series precisely created to investigate forward-thinking enterprises that are shaping the future of worldwide healthcare. The documentary episodes will be broadcasting at the beginning of January 2024 on national television, Bloomberg Network, and available on-demand through numerous platforms, including Amazon Prime, Google Play Store, Roku platform, and others.

"Seeing is believing!" - This perennial adage holds true in countless aspects of life in general, yet in the domain of data-driven research, perceptual observation proves insufficient. TissueGnostics resolves this challenge with its groundbreaking Tissue Image Cytometers, employing an integrated approach to decipher the biochemical pathways behind medical conditions such as neoplastic diseases, immunological disorders, and pathogenic diseases.

Originating in 2003, TissueGnostics has become a world pioneer, shaping biomedical research in over sixty nations across the world. Their developments have been included in thousands of research studies and published in more than 800 peer-reviewed journals, facilitating global research in their journey to uncover the causes of disease onset and uncover cures for patients.

TissueGnostics’ offerings are key in promoting precision medicine, promising to benefit countless patients globally. The global team at TissueGnostics is resolutely committed to their brand mantra - Precision that Inspires!.

Economic and Social Ramifications
The large-scale effects linked to digital pathology are not limited to the traditional confines within lab settings.

From a fiscal perspective, the conversion from traditional to digital pathology is changing expenditure in the health sector furthermore the allocation of funds.

By reducing the requisite time for tissue slide evaluation by reducing decreasing diagnostic mistakes, digital pathology yields appreciable economic savings within health service systems. These reductions thereupon can be allocated to support scientific studies and patient care, creating a cycle of improvement that fuels further innovation and improved care.


Within society, the inclusion in the realm of automated clinical pathology offers the possibility to equalize access to accessibility concerning premium medical diagnostic services.

Remote in addition to under-resourced regions, where inroads concerning renowned disease specialists can be scarce, are positioned to benefit greatly from remote pathology. Automated images may be distributed across immense spaces, allowing online virtual consultations along with so that service users Source obtain experienced assessments regardless of one’s area-based area. This democratization of expertise holds special importance in a period as gaps in healthcare are prevalent an urgent matter.

In addition, the generated data derived using modern clinical pathology delivers a myriad of avenues for statistical explorations in addition to health initiatives programs. Considerable data repositories encompassing subtle alterations about tissue form presents perspectives across illness patterns, treatment performance, together with likewise environmental influences altering patient outcomes. As a result, TissueGnostics’ application exceeds the role of a diagnostic tool and also acts as a stimulus for societal progress.
